Пример #1
0
        /// <summary>
        ///     删除
        /// </summary>
        /// <param name="sender"></param>
        /// <param name="e"></param>
        protected void btnDelete_Click(object sender, EventArgs e)
        {
            //IEnumerable<string> selectIds = GetSelectIds();

            try
            {
                var sid  = Grid1.DataKeys[Grid1.SelectedRowIndexArray[0]][0].ToString();
                var item = ProjectItemsService.FirstOrDefault(p => p.FId == sid);
                item.FFlag = item.FFlag == 1 ? 0 : 1;

                if (ProjectItemsService.SaveChanges() > 0)
                {
                    BindDataGrid();

                    Alert.Show("提交成功。", MessageBoxIcon.Information);
                    //记录日志
                    //Log(string.Format(@"禁用帐号{0}成功。", account.account_number));
                }
                else
                {
                    Alert.Show("提交失败,请重试!", MessageBoxIcon.Error);
                }
            }
            catch (Exception ex)
            {
                Alert.Show("提交失败!", MessageBoxIcon.Warning);
            }
        }